org.rococoa.cocoa.carboncore
Class ExceptionInformation

java.lang.Object
  extended by com.sun.jna.Structure
      extended by com.ochafik.lang.jnaerator.runtime.Structure<ExceptionInformation,ExceptionInformation.ByValue,ExceptionInformation.ByReference>
          extended by org.rococoa.cocoa.carboncore.ExceptionInformation
All Implemented Interfaces:
StructureType, StructureTypeDependent, Comparable<Structure<ExceptionInformation,ExceptionInformation.ByValue,ExceptionInformation.ByReference>>
Direct Known Subclasses:
ExceptionInformation.ByReference, ExceptionInformation.ByValue

public class ExceptionInformation
extends Structure<ExceptionInformation,ExceptionInformation.ByValue,ExceptionInformation.ByReference>

native declaration : /System/Library/Frameworks/CoreServices.framework/Versions/Current/Frameworks/CarbonCore.framework/Headers/MachineExceptions.h:330
This file was autogenerated by JNAerator,
a tool written by Olivier Chafik that uses a few opensource projects..
For help, please visit NativeLibs4Java, Rococoa, or JNA.


Nested Class Summary
static class ExceptionInformation.ByReference
           
static class ExceptionInformation.ByValue
           
 
Field Summary
 FPUInformationIntel.ByReference FPUImage
           
 ExceptionInfo info
           
 MachineInformationIntel.ByReference machineState
           
 RegisterInformationIntel.ByReference registerImage
           
 NativeLong theKind
           
 VectorInformationIntel.ByReference vectorImage
           
 
Fields inherited from class com.sun.jna.Structure
ALIGN_DEFAULT, ALIGN_GNUC, ALIGN_MSVC, ALIGN_NONE
 
Constructor Summary
ExceptionInformation()
           
ExceptionInformation(NativeLong theKind, MachineInformationIntel.ByReference machineState, RegisterInformationIntel.ByReference registerImage, FPUInformationIntel.ByReference FPUImage, ExceptionInfo info, VectorInformationIntel.ByReference vectorImage)
           
 
Method Summary
static ExceptionInformation[] newArray(int arrayLength)
           
 
Methods inherited from class com.ochafik.lang.jnaerator.runtime.Structure
byReference, byValue, castToArray, castToArray, castToArray, castToReferenceArray, castToReferenceArray, castToValueArray, castToValueArray, clone, compareTo, newArray, read, setDependency, toArray, toArray, toArray, toReferenceArray, toReferenceArray, toValueArray, toValueArray, use, use, use, use, write
 
Methods inherited from class com.sun.jna.Structure
autoRead, autoRead, autoWrite, autoWrite, clear, equals, getAutoRead, getAutoWrite, getPointer, hashCode, newInstance, readField, setAutoRead, setAutoSynch, setAutoWrite, size, toString, writeField, writeField
 
Methods inherited from class java.lang.Object
getClass, notify, notifyAll, wait, wait, wait
 
Methods inherited from interface com.ochafik.lang.jnaerator.runtime.StructureType
getPointer, size
 

Field Detail

theKind

public NativeLong theKind

machineState

public MachineInformationIntel.ByReference machineState

registerImage

public RegisterInformationIntel.ByReference registerImage

FPUImage

public FPUInformationIntel.ByReference FPUImage

info

public ExceptionInfo info

vectorImage

public VectorInformationIntel.ByReference vectorImage
Constructor Detail

ExceptionInformation

public ExceptionInformation()

ExceptionInformation

public ExceptionInformation(NativeLong theKind,
                            MachineInformationIntel.ByReference machineState,
                            RegisterInformationIntel.ByReference registerImage,
                            FPUInformationIntel.ByReference FPUImage,
                            ExceptionInfo info,
                            VectorInformationIntel.ByReference vectorImage)
Parameters:
theKind - C type : ExceptionKind
machineState - C type : MachineInformation*
registerImage - C type : RegisterInformation*
FPUImage - C type : FPUInformation*
info - C type : ExceptionInfo
vectorImage - C type : VectorInformation*
Method Detail

newArray

public static ExceptionInformation[] newArray(int arrayLength)


Copyright © 2009. All Rights Reserved.